Abstract :
The existing New England electricity market follows a uniform pricing system: infra-marginal generators are paid a uniform clearing price while constrained-on generators are paid bid prices subject to a locational market power screen. In this paper, we first report the operation experience of this approach during the market´s first two years. We then briefly review the NEPOOL locational pricing proposal being implemented. Two new approaches for locational market power screening are presented. The first one is based on a zonal network model and the second is based on a nodal transmission model. Both approaches are being evaluated by an independent consultant and are be to recommended to NEPOOL. Test results of both approaches are included.
